  • A simple and sensitive extractive spectrophotometric method has been described for the determination of buprenorphine either in raw material or in pharmaceutical formulations. The developed method is based on the formation of a colored ion-pair complex (1 : 1 drug/dye) of buprenorphine and bromocresol green (BCG) in buffer pH 3 and extracting in chloroform. The extracted complex shows absorbance maxima at 415 nm. Beer's law is obeyed in the concentration range of 1.32-100.81 μ g mL-1. The proposed method has been applied successfully for the determination of drug in commercial sublingual tablets and injectable dosage form. No significant interference was observed from the excipients commonly used as pharmaceutical aids with the assay procedure.

  • The leading cause of cancer mortality globally amongst the women is due to human papillomavirus (HPV) infection. There is need to explore anti-cancerous drugs against this life-threatening infection. Traditionally, different natural compounds such as withaferin A, artemisinin, ursolic acid, ferulic acid, (-)-epigallocatechin-3-gallate, berberin, resveratrol, jaceosidin, curcumin, gingerol, indol-3-carbinol, and silymarin have been used as hopeful source of cancer treatment. These natural inhibitors have been shown to block HPV infection by different researchers. In the present study, we explored these natural compounds against E6 oncoprotein of high risk HPV18, which is known to inactivate tumor suppressor p53 protein. E6, a high throughput protein model of HPV18, was predicted to anticipate the interaction mechanism of E6 oncoprotein with these natural inhibitors using structure-based drug designing approach. Docking analysis showed the interaction of these natural inhibitors with p53 binding site of E6 protein residues 108-117 (CQKPLNPAEK) and help reinstatement of normal p53 functioning. Further, docking analysis besides helping in silico validations of natural compounds also helped elucidating the molecular mechanism of inhibition of HPV oncoproteins.

  • Health industry, a knowledge based high value-added industry, is being considered as a strategic area for the 21C and many advanced countries are making every endeavors for the promotion of health industry along with information technology, new materials, and mechatronics. Korean health industry, however, has been excluded from the governmental supports as well as bound by strict regulation so far, and there is a significant gap in technology compared with advanced countries. In 21C, technology is the main factor of national competitiveness and that is why the role of R&D institutes are so important in the high level of competition to cope with the technology protection policies of advanced countries. In this article, with Directory of Korean R&D Institutes published by Korea Industry Technology Association, I reviewed the trends of R&D institute of health industry. Main findings of the research can be summarized as follows. The portion of health industry R&D institute is 3.6% of total R&D institute but the amount of R&D investment is over than 5% This means health industry are knowledge based and R&D intensified industry, meanwhile the variations of same industry R&D institutes of health industry is huge in R&D investments and other activities. Regional distributions of health industry institutes show some kind of different patterns in each industry areas. Medical devices and Medical informatics's preference of metropolitan region are distinguished with other industry areas. Many of the institutes are located in same site of it's company rather than operating separate building for R&D specific uses. It is better for transforming ideas to products and close cooperation of research body with product lines, but it is a handicap for networking and communicating with other research institutions too. It takes 18.4yrs for bearing R&D institute on the average. For a long times 'copy products' or 'me too products' policies were easy way to maintain business entities. But recently, it is recognized that research activities are essential component of sustaining it's own business firms. This means technology itself is leading power of corporation itself in the high level of competition.

  • Purpose: The most common cuase of transfusion for trauma victims in an emergency department is hypovolemic shock due to injury. After an injury to an internal organ of the chest or the abdomen, transfusion is needed to supply blood products and to compensate tissue oxygen transport and bleeding. From the 1990's, there have been some reports that transfusion is one of the major factors causing multiple-organ failure. Thus, as much as possible, tranfusion has been minimized in the clinical setting. This study aims to analyze the prognostic factors for mortality among trauma victims transfused with blood products in an emergency department. Methods: We conducted this study for the year of 2010 retrospectively. The study group included adult trauma victims tranfused with blood products in our ED. The exclusion criteria were discharge against medical advice, and missing follow-up due to transfer to another facility. During the study period, 34 adult trauma victims were enrolled. We compared the clinical variables between survivors and non-survivors. Results: the mean age of the 34 victims was 58.06 years, and males account for 58.5% of the study group. The most-frequently used form transportation was ambulance(119, 55.9%), and the most common injury mechanism was mobile vehicle accidents(67.6%). The mean revised trauma score (RTS) was 5.9, and the mean injury severity score (ISS) was 47.76. The mortality rate in the ED was 58.5%, Comparison of survivors with non-survivors showed statistical differences in injury mechanism, initial SBP, DBP, RTS, ISS, and some laboratory data such as AST, ALT, pH, PO2, HCO3, glucose (p<0.05). Regression analyses showed that mortality among adult trauma victims transfused in the ED correlated with RTS. Conclusion: When an adult trauma victim is transported to the ED and needs a tranfusion, the emergency physician carefully assess the victim by using physiologic data.

  • Asymmetric PCR preferentially amplifies one DNA strand for use in DNA hybridization studies. Linear-After-The-Exponential-PCR (LATE-PCR) is an advanced asymmetric PCR method which uses innovatively designed primers at different concentrations. This study aimed to optimise LATE-PCR parameters to produce single-stranded DNA of Candida spp. and Aspergillus spp. for detection via probe hybridisation. The internal transcribed spacer (ITS) region was used to design limiting primer and excess primer for LATE-PCR. Primer annealing and melting temperature, difference of melting temperature between limiting and excess primer and concentration of primers were optimized. In order to confirm the presence of single-stranded DNA, the LATE-PCR product was hybridised with digoxigenin labeled complementary oligonucleotide probe specific for each fungal genus and detected using anti-digoxigenin antibody by dot blotting. Important parameters that determine the production of single-stranded DNA in a LATE-PCR reaction are difference of melting temperature between the limiting and excess primer of at least $5^{\circ}C$ and primer concentration ratio of excess primer to limiting primer at 20:1. LATE-PCR products of Candida albicans, Candida parapsilosis, Candida tropicalis and Aspergillus terreus at up to 1:100 dilution and after 1 h hybridization time, successfully hybridised to respective oligonucleotide probes with no cross reactivity observed between each fungal genus probe and non-target products. For Aspergillus fumigatus, LATE-PCR products were detected at 1:10 dilution and after overnight hybridisation. These results indicate high detection sensitivity for single-stranded DNA produced by LATE-PCR. In conclusion, this advancement of PCR may be utilised to detect fungal pathogens which can aid the diagnosis of invasive fungal disease.

  • Acceptable fish noodles of better nutritional and sensory values than conventional noodle made only wheat flour were prepared by mixing wheat flour and ground tile fish (Branchioste gus japonicus). In oder to mask a distinctive fish odor, various herbs and spices, such as ginger (Zingiber officinale), curry (Chalcas koenigii), nutmeg (Myristica Pagrans), garlic (Ailium sativum), black pepper (Piper nigrum), lemon (Cirtus limon) or sodachi (Citrus sudachi) were added to the basic tile fish noodle. Also, for the purpose of enhancing eating qual ify and nutritional value of basic noodle were combined some agricultural or fishery products of Cheju island, citrus fruits; danyooja (Citrus danyooga), hagul (C. natfudaidai), medical plants; angelica utilis (Angelica keiskei), ginseng (Panax ginseng), cactus (Opuntia dillenii), vegetable; carrot (Daucus carota), dropwort (Oenanthe jnvanica), seaweeds; fusiforme (Hizkia fusiforme), gulfweed (Sargaceae hlvelium). The optimal mixing ratio for preparing the basic tile fish noodle amounted to ground tile fish 135 g: tile fish stock 139 $m\ell$: wheat flour 450 g: salts 10 g. The mixture of curry powder (2.5 g) and nutmeg powder (2.5 g) was proved to be the most effective combinations for masking unfavorable fish odor. The optimal amounts of materials to be added to the prepared basic noodle were 25 g citrus zest and 80m1 citrus juice for citrus fruits noodles, and ca. 140 g puree for noodles from medical plants, vegetables and seaweeds, respectively. The preference score obtained from consumer preference test, on a 9-point scales, were in oder of i) danyooja > carrot, angelica, ginseng > fusiforme, ii) hagul > dropwort, cactus > gulfweed. The shelf-life of tile fish noodle based on bacterial counting was estimated to be 7-days at 5$^{\circ}C$.

  • This article is purposed of reviewing the development history of Japanese dental devices and instrument, and their related advertisement activities during the Japanese colonized period in Korea in early 20th century. Japanese dental devices and instrument were redesigned to accommodate their ergonomic shape above the simple imitation, and it implies the excessive desires brought them frustrations. The tragic earthquake on Sep. l, 1923, medical insurance law enforcement on Jan. 1, 1927, celebration of "Cavity prevention Day" started on Jun. 4, 1928, and the attack of Manchuria and China by Japan after 1931, all of these historical incidents become the preliminary requirement for the development of dental devices. On Nov. 1, 1937, Japanese government started to control dental materials, driving the campaigns for excluding foreign products and encourging the use of local products. In 1939, Nakajima dental manufacturers used this political and social atmosphere on their advertisement as saying "Our Nakajima's products have no compromise with the short raw materials, but only commitment to our quality". Since after 1940, the price and supply have been strongly under control, and the control group was appeared to manage all of supply and distribution of raw materials, regular price system, and specifications. At last, the Japanese national power were devastated in its production and distribution capacities, and get to the frustrated period. The main advertised dental devices and instruments in Korea during the Japanese colonized period were 1) dental chair, unit and cabinet, 2) dental x-ray, 3) compressors, 4) dental needles, 5) small instrument and carryon medical(emergency) kit, 6) oral hygiene and pyorrhea alveolaris, infrared rays, sunlight lamp, ultrashort wave treatment devices, 7)crown former, electric furnace, casting machine, articulator, electric lathe, and laboratory equipments, etc.

  • Objectives: The purpose of this study is to find out differences in oral health status, defined as their oral health and oral health quality of life among the elderly depending on their income and education levels. Methods: This study used 922 senior citizens over 65 from the data (2015) of the 6th National Health and Nutrition Survey (NHNS). The regression analysis was adopted to identify factors affecting their oral health status which has effect on their oral health quality of life. The statistical package SPSS 21.0 was employed. Frequency analysis, chi-squared analysis and regression analysis were used, and the significance level or Cronbach's alpha value was 0.05. Results: Depending on income levels, there were differences in their oral health status as to whether they use oral hygiene products, take dental examinations, join private health-insurances, and delay dental treatments or not. And educational levels also made significant differences in their oral health status as to whether they smoke, drink alcohol, how many times they brush teeth a day, whether they use oral hygiene products, take dental treatments, and join private health-insurances. Regression analysis on the relationship between their oral health status and the oral health quality of life showed that there were significant differences depending on whether they take dental treatments, delay dental medical treatments, smoke, take oral examinations, how many times they brush teeth a day, and whether they use oral hygiene products, or join private health-insurances. Conclusions: The study shows that a comprehensive plan is needed to raise attention on proper oral health-care and ultimately to improve the quality of life by considering the daily number of tooth brushing, oral hygiene product use, regular dental treatments, and other medical uses.

  • The purpose of this study was to examine the relationship between the regular selling price and nutrient contents of foods used for special medical purposes in Korea. This study investigated the regular selling price and nutritional composition of 114 enteral nutrition (EN) foods on the manufacturer's internet homepage. The average price of the total products was 1,156.0 won/100 mL. The price of foods used for calorie and nutrient supplementation (CNS) was significantly higher compared to that of the other EN food types (p<0.01). With respect to the nutritional content per 100 mL of the product, EN foods for CNS had significantly higher contents of energy, protein, 5 minerals, and 7 vitamins than the other EN food types. On comparing the nutritional contents of foods according to the price, the balanced nutrition foods showed significantly higher contents of energy, carbohydrate, protein, 3 minerals, and 7 vitamins in high-priced products than in low-priced foods. Summarizing these results, foods for CNS were approximately twice as expensive as the other EN foods, and the energy, protein, mineral, and vitamin contents were also high. Balanced nutrition foods had higher nutrient contents in high-priced products, which showed the relationship between the product price and nutrient content.

  • 디지털 방사선 검사장 치는 인간의 생명을 다루는 의료장치로 안정성과 고신뢰성이 필요하지만 이러한 시스템은 현재 최첨단 기술로 일본을 비롯한 유럽제품에 의해서 국내시장은 거의 점유된 실정이다. 따라서 상당한 부분 값비싼 수입품에 의존하고 있는 의료기기의 국산품 대체는 물론, 보다 경제적이고 조작하기 쉬운 사용자 위주의 제품을 개발, 정확한 진단을 이끄는 장치의 생산을 위한 연구와 개발이 필요하다. 특별히 디지털 X-ray 시스템 중에서 전동기 구동기술과 기계장치 개발 관련 메카트로닉스 기술은 국내에 어느 정도 성숙되어 있는 단계로 본 논문에서는 디지털 방사선 검사 장치(DR)의 전동기 서보 시스템 설계를 통하여 제어기법과 성능을 확인하고자 한다. 본 논문에서는 촬영용도에 부합하는 디지털 방사선 검사용 AC 서보전동기의 선정과 변환장치 및 제어기법을 적용하여 성능을 확인하고 문제점을 개선함에 있다.
